Introducing Ladle V3, a Vite/SWC alternative to Storybook:
๐ SWC replaces Babel
๐๏ธ MDX and .md support
๐จ Guides for Tailwind, Emotion, Next.js and more
We use Ladle to develop and test 16,000 stories - sharing our lessons with Webpack โก๏ธ Vite.
https://t.co/9ylD5rO8kk
Check it out: we just released the Uber map marker components to the open-source @BaseWebReact library!
Two different categories of map markers (floating + fixed) that come with all sorts of sizing, icon, color, and position customizations.
Read more ๐
https://t.co/n7KAbTDzMb
BaseUI v0.1.0 is out ๐ฅ
this is a very early release that aim to setup the foundation of the library and includes some common components: Button, Input, Icon and Typography.
Also it includes Dark and Light themes ๐๐
#reactnative#react#ui
https://t.co/pRse5FSteS
100% this. We named the team "UI Platform Team", and the team is responsible not just for @BaseWebReact, but all the front end tooling, like an internal platform for visual regression testing or end-to-end testing.
Short update: Today I've focused on connecting the design system, the forms and the db ๐ I wish I would go faster, but I feel like the foundation will help me pick up velocity tomorrow ๐
From a technical perspective, Uber's Base Web is probably one of the most underrated design systems out there today. Their docs are on point and they have more mature solutions to problems like layering, theming, grid, and how to use tokens
Unpopular opinion: @fbjest should only support inline snapshots. Support for external files encourages huge snapshots that nobody will ever code review. Enforced inlining of snapshots is a forcing function for preventing abuse
A colleague on @uber's BaseWeb team just told me that the rich-data-table component I spent a bunch of time working on last year is the the single most-used #dataviz design system component at Uber, especially the @UberFreight team.
It's open source! https://t.co/pTw8Hrf1V4
๐ฉโ๐ป Just started working on a side project called Bullet Journal to practice Baseweb
I've finished setting up then I've tried to create this login form (only front end tho hehe) today.
For the next task, I'm gonna try to create my own theme in Baseweb ๐.